17 children aged 3-15 years old abused by two men, say RCMP
Description
May 23, 2019
Superintendent Michael Koppang of the RCMP shared details of a child sexual abuse investigation on Garden Hill First Nation, in which two men, one who was a youth at the time, have been charged.
